Yeah, I'll say, Glenn, in 2015, when Clinton Cash came out, and you remember we did a,
we shared the book in advance with a couple of investigator reporters, the New York Times, they ran a 4,000-word front-page piece confirming all the elements of the Uranium One deal.
I was contacted by the FBI shortly after that.
And they didn't tell me what they were going to do, but that really kind of set off the investigation, as the Durham report points out.
And what's stunning to me, Glenn, Glenn, is that
in contrast to the Russian dossier, which they pursued with vigor, which was anonymously sourced, all made up, no way to confirm it, the allegations that we made in Clinton Cash about the $145 million they got from the investors in Uranium One and the fact that they transferred ownership of that to the Russian government.
It was all based on public information.
We actually had transfers of money going to the Clintons as well.
And as the report makes clear, I wasn't aware of it at the time, it was shut down.
You had three separate field offices that independently decided to look into this.
I think it's Little Rock, New York, and Washington.
The headquarters of the FBI consolidated that investigation, which is kind of unusual, and said, no, no, no, we want it all consolidated.
And then they basically killed it.
And as the report makes clear, one of the reasons they killed it is because they thought, well, Hillary Clinton might be president, and we don't don't want to tick her off.

If you look at the 20 LLCs that have been identified, and I would say so far involving Biden family members, as best as I can ascertain, three of them actually have employees.
The other 17 are all pass-throughs, Glenn.
They're all pass-throughs.
They don't offer discernible services.
They don't sell products.
They don't bring capital to bear.
They are pass-throughs, and they receive money from foreign accounts.
Again, a lot of them don't even receive domestic transfers of cash.
So it raises the question, obviously, of what they were created for.
And the fact is, no one has been able to explain from the White House what actually Hunter and James and Frank Biden and the other Bidens, what their businesses actually are.
What do they actually do?
When a Chinese investor, I'll put that in quotation marks, sends them $5 million
as good faith money.
Again, I've never had a businessman say to me, hey, here's good faith money, no strings attached.
What does that actually mean?
And what are they expecting in return?
Because the LLC that's getting the money doesn't do anything.
And that, I think, is the heart of the matter.

Yeah, I mean, this is so this is a Russian, sorry, Russian, Romanian oligarch, very corrupt guy who made a fortune, among other things,
getting the Romanian government to give him control of the land upon which the U.S.
embassy was built in Bucharest and a lot of other corrupt deals.
So he was identified by the Romanian government.
Wait, wait, wait, wait, wait, wait.
I didn't know the embassy thing.
He got the land, and then did we buy that land for our embassy from him?
That's correct.
That's correct.
That's correct.
So he obtained ownership.
It's unclear of exactly how he did it, Glenn, but he obtained ownership, and that's where the new U.S.
embassy was built and made a fortune off of that, made a fortune off of other deals.
And so the Romanian government, who, you know, let's face it, I mean, it's not quite as bad as the Ukrainian government, but things are not great in Romania when it comes to corruption.
And they decided they were going to make an example of this guy.
And what he essentially did was hire Hunter Biden and, by the way, former FBI director Louis Free,
who is a Biden friend, were both paid by him by some accounts, you know, $100,000 a month, $60,000 a month, the reporting varies.
And the purpose was
this oligarch wanted Hunter and Louis Free to get the U.S.
government to get the Romanian government to lay off of him.
That was essentially what the plan was here.
And the Romanians stood strong and stood tough, and the U.S.
government was not able to dissuade them.
